The North America Production Printer Market is expected to witness market growth of 3.6% CAGR during the forecast period (2025-2032).
The US market dominated the North America Production Printer Market by country in 2024, and is expected to continue to be a dominant market till 2032; thereby, achieving a market value of $1.90 billion by 2032. The Canada market is experiencing a CAGR of 5.7% during 2025-2032. Additionally, the Mexico market is expected to exhibit a CAGR of 4.6% during 2025-2032. The US and Canada led the North America Production Printer Market by Country with a market share of 73.2% and 12% in 2024.
The North American production printer market has shifted dramatically from analog methods to digital technologies, driven by rising demand for short-run, customized, and eco-friendly print jobs. Digital printing, popularized in the late 1990s and early 2000s, introduced faster turnarounds, lower setup costs, and flexible data capabilities. Inkjet and toner-based solutions now dominate due to their speed and adaptability in publishing, packaging, and commercial printing. As sustainability becomes central and automation, AI, and digital workflows are adopted, firms achieve higher productivity, fewer errors, and superior output quality.
Competition in the market remains intense as leading firms like Xerox, HP, and Canon drive innovation through digital transformation, sustainability, and automation. HP leads in energy-efficient products and launched HP Print AI in 2023; Xerox has strengthened its market position with Lexmark's acquisition and advancements in AI-enabled presses. Canon expands its digital lineup while focusing on sustainable, inkjet, and toner options. Smaller companies heighten competition, compelling established players to prioritize strategic partnerships, new technologies, and customer-centric approaches. Ultimately, automation, sustainability, and tech advancement define the market's future.

The U.S. production printer market, a seasoned but innovative industry is influenced by a wide range of applications, including packaging, transactional workflows, commercial print, and on-demand publishing. Businesses use print to generate income, from retailers who need short-run, color-critical packaging to government, healthcare, and university in-plants that manage secure, time-sensitive tasks. Strong marketing expenditure, data-driven personalization, sustainability guidelines, and changing postal dynamics all have an impact on growth. As sheet-fed digital expands premium enhancements and workflow automation reduces production cycles, high-speed inkjet continues to replace offset in catalogs and transactional print. While national suppliers, flexible regional businesses, and secure in-plants compete, packaging trends place an emphasis on localized, smaller runs with additional serialization and digital engagement.
